app软件外包开发要注意什么?
有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。
App软件外包是指将App软件的开发、设计、测试等部分或全部工作委托给第三方服务提供商完成。随着移动互联网的快速发展,越来越多的企业选择将App开发外包给专业的软件开发公司,以提高开发效率和降低开发成本。但是,在进行App软件外包时,需要注意以下几个方面的问题。
一、选择合适的软件开发公司
选择合适的软件开发公司是成功的App软件外包的关键。在选择开发公司时,需要考虑以下几个方面:
1. 公司实力:选择具有丰富经验和实力的软件开发公司,可以保证开发工作的顺利进行。
2. 技术能力:选择具有先进技术和丰富经验的开发团队,可以保证App软件的质量和性能。
3. 项目经验:选择具有相关项目经验的开发公司,可以更好地理解需求,提高开发效率。
4. 服务质量:选择服务质量好的开发公司,可以保证后期维护和升级工作的顺利进行。
二、明确需求和功能
在App软件外包之前,需要明确App的需求和功能,以便于开发公司制定开发计划和报价。在明确需求和功能时,需要考虑以下几个方面:
1. 用户需求:需要了解目标用户的需求和习惯,制定符合用户需求的App功能。
2. 竞品分析:需要对竞品进行分析,了解竞品的优点和缺点,制定差异化的App功能。
3. 技术实现:需要考虑技术实现的可行性,确保开发工作顺利进行。
4. 成本预算:需要考虑成本预算,制定符合预算的App功能。
三、签订合同和保密协议
在App软件外包过程中,签订合同和保密协议是保证双方权益的重要环节。在签订合同时,需要考虑以下几个方面:
1. 合同条款:需要仔细阅读合同条款,确保合同条款符合双方的需求和利益。
2. 保密协议:需要签订保密协议,确保双方的商业机密和知识产权得到保护。
3. 付款方式:需要明确付款方式,确保开发公司按照合同要求完成开发工作。
4. 售后服务:需要明确售后服务,确保App软件的后期维护和升级工作得到保障。
四、关注开发进度和质量
在App软件外包过程中,需要密切关注开发进度和质量,确保App软件能够按时完成并达到预期效果。在关注开发进度和质量时,需要考虑以下几个方面:
1. 进度计划:需要制定详细的进度计划,确保开发工作按照计划进行。
2. 质量控制:需要制定质量控制标准,确保App软件的质量符合预期。
3. 沟通协作:需要建立良好的沟通协作机制,确保开发公司和客户之间的沟通畅通无阻。
4. 风险管理:需要进行风险管理,确保开发过程中出现的问题得到及时解决。
五、进行测试和验收
在App软件外包完成后,需要进行测试和验收,确保App软件的质量和性能符合预期。在测试和验收时,需要考虑以下几个方面:
1. 功能测试:需要对App软件的功能进行测试,确保功能符合预期。
2. 性能测试:需要对App软件的性能进行测试,确保性能符合预期。
3. 安全测试:需要对App软件的安全性进行测试,确保App软件的安全性得到保障。
4. 用户体验:需要对App软件的用户体验进行测试,确保用户体验良好。
在进行App软件外包时,需要注意选择合适的软件开发公司、明确需求和功能、签订合同和保密协议、关注开发进度和质量、进行测试和验收等方面的问题,以确保App软件外包的成功和顺利。
有开发需求的客户可以在文章上方留言给我们,我们会在两个工作日内与您取得联系。